Abstract

1,249,757. Making heat exchangers; coiling helices. DENCO MILLER Ltd. 6 May, 1970, No. 21927/70. Headings B3A and B3E. [Also in Division F4] A heat exchange element which comprises a wire coil 3 removably inserted into a tube 4 to act as a heat conductor and fluid turbulator, is made by threading a straight length of a binding wire 2 through a length of the wire coil, securing an end of the binding wire and coil wire in a slot 5 at one end of a rod 1, and then rotating the rod so as to helically wind the coil on to the rod and secure it thereto by means of the binding wire. Simultaneously with or subsequent to this winding operation, the tube 4 is fed at constant speed over the wound wire so that the inner surface of the tube makes dry contact with the coil wire. Finally the free end of the binding wire 2 is tensioned, wound around the rod 1 as shown, and soldered thereto.
